The Benefits of Homemade Lip balms
There are several benefits to using homemade Lip balms over commercial options. Here are a few reasons why you might want to consider making your own lip balm:
- You have control over the ingredients: When you make your own lip balm, you can choose the ingredients that go into it. This means you can avoid harmful chemicals and allergens that are often found in commercial Lip balms.
- Customization: By making your own lip balm, you can customize it to suit your specific needs and preferences. Whether you prefer a glossy finish or a matte look, you can tailor your lip balm recipe to achieve the desired results.
- Affordability: Homemade Lip balms are often more affordable than their commercial counterparts. You can buy ingredients in bulk and make multiple batches of lip balm, saving you money in the long run.
Easy Homemade Lip Balm Recipes
Basic Lip Balm Recipe
If you're new to making homemade Lip balms, a basic recipe is a great place to start. Here's a simple recipe that only requires a few ingredients:
- 1 tablespoon beeswax
- 1 tablespoon coconut oil
- 1 tablespoon shea butter
- A few drops of essential oil (optional)
Instructions:
- In a double boiler, melt the beeswax, coconut oil, and shea butter together until fully combined.
- Remove from heat and stir in Essential oils, if using.
- Pour the mixture into lip balm containers and allow it to cool and harden.
Peppermint Lip Balm Recipe
If you're looking for a refreshing lip balm option, try this peppermint-infused recipe:
- 1 tablespoon beeswax
- 1 tablespoon almond oil
- 1 tablespoon cocoa butter
- 5 drops peppermint essential oil
Instructions:
- Melt the beeswax, almond oil, and cocoa butter together in a double boiler.
- Remove from heat and stir in the peppermint essential oil.
- Pour the mixture into lip balm containers and let it set before using.
Incorporating Homemade Lip balms into Your Skincare Routine
Now that you have some easy homemade lip balm recipes to try, it's time to incorporate them into your daily skincare routine. Here are a few tips on how to make the most of your homemade Lip balms:
Carry one with you at all times
Keep a tin or tube of your homemade lip balm in your purse or pocket so you can reapply it throughout the day. This will help to keep your lips moisturized and protected, especially in harsh weather conditions.
Use it as a part of your bedtime routine
Apply a generous amount of lip balm before bed to hydrate your lips while you sleep. This will help to prevent dryness and flakiness, so you wake up with soft and supple lips in the morning.
Layer it under lipstick or lip gloss
If you enjoy wearing lipstick or lip gloss, consider applying a thin layer of lip balm underneath to create a smooth canvas. This will help your lip color go on more evenly and stay in place longer.
